Use It is mainly used to produce disperse turquoise blue LG (disperse blue 60) and other dyes, as well as preservatives, insecticides and antioxidants.

Properties: 

Appearance:Colorless transparent liquid

Odour:Has ammonia flavor

Melting point : -65 °C

Boiling point :117-118 °C 733 mm hg(lit.)

Density:0.874 g/ml at 25 °C(lit.)

Refractive index:N20/D 1.417(lit.)

Flash(ing) point:73 °F,

Water soluble properties:Miscible

Hazard

Flammable, moderate fire risk. Toxic by ingestion and inhalation.

Flammability and Explosibility

Flammable

Safety Profile

Poison by intravenous route. Irritating to skin, eyes, and mucous membranes. Dangerous fire hazard when exposed to heat or flame; can react with oxidizing materials. To fight fire, use CO2, dry chemical. When heated to decomposition it emits toxic fumes of NOx. See also AMINES.
